Распределенные системы
Здесь можно купить книгу "Распределенные системы " в печатном или электронном виде. Также, Вы можете прочесть аннотацию, цитаты и содержание, ознакомиться и оставить отзывы (комментарии) об этой книге.
Место издания: Москва
ISBN: 978-5-97060-708-4
Страниц: 585
Артикул: 99362
Возрастная маркировка: 16+
Краткая аннотация книги "Распределенные системы"
В третьем издании классического труда професоров Амстердамского университета Эндрю Таненбаума и Мартена ван Стина обсуждаются принципы и парадигмы распределенных систем. Кроме обширного теоретического материала в книге приведен код на языке Python (размещен на сайте dmkpress.com), демонстрирующий использование полученных знаний на практике. В числе рассматриваемых тем: основные характеристики распределенных систем; архитектуры программных компонентов, входящих в систему; процессы и коммуникации; присваивание имен; согласованность и репликация; отказоустойчивость и безопасность. Для опытных разработчиков, занимающихся распределенными системами, а также студентов профильных вузов.
Содержание книги "Распределенные системы "
Предисловие
От издательства
Глава 1. Введение
1.1. Что такое распределенная система?
1.2. Цели дизайна
1.3. Типы распределенных систем
1.4. Резюме
Глава 2. Архитектуры
2.1. Архитектурные стили
2.2. Организация промежуточного программного обеспечения
2.3. Системная архитектура
2.4. Примеры архитектур
2.5. Резюме
Глава 3. Процессы
3.1. Потоки
3.2. Виртуализация
3.3. Клиенты
3.4. Серверы
3.5. Миграция кода
3.6. Резюме
Глава 4. Коммуникации
4.1. Основы
4.2. Удаленный вызов процедуры
4.3. Коммуникации, ориентированные на сообщения
4.4. Многоадресная связь
4.5. Резюме
Глава 5. Присваивание имен
5.1. Имена, идентификаторы и адреса
5.2. Бесструктурное (плоское) наименование
5.3. Структурированное наименование
5.4. Наименование на основе атрибутов
5.5. Резюме
Глава 6. Координация
6.1. Синхронизация часов
6.2. Логические часы
6.3. Взаимное исключение
6.4. Алгоритмы выбора
6.5. Системы локации
6.6. Сопоставление распределенных событий
6.7. Координация на основе сплетен
6.8. Резюме
Глава 7. Согласованность и репликация
7.1. Введение
7.2. Модели согласованности, ориентированные на данные
7.3. Модели согласованности, ориентированные на клиента
7.4. Управление репликами
7.5. Согласованность протоколов
7.6. Пример: кеширование и репликация в сети
7.7. Резюме
Глава 8. Отказоустойчивость
8.1. Введение в отказоустойчивость
8.2. Устойчивость процесса
8.3. Надежная связь клиент-сервер
8.4. Надежное групповое общение
8.5. Распределенная фиксация
8.6. Восстановление
8.7. Резюме
Глава 9. Безопасность
9.1. Введение
9.2. Безопасные каналы
9.3. Контроль доступа
9.4. Безопасное наименование
9.5. Управление безопасностью
9.6. Резюме
Все отзывы о книге Распределенные системы
Внимание!
При обнаружении неточностей или ошибок в описании книги "Распределенные системы (автор Мартин Стин, Эндрю Таненбаум)", просим Вас отправить сообщение на почту help@directmedia.ru. Благодарим!
и мы свяжемся с вами в течение 15 минут
за оставленную заявку